COLOMBIA – The 7.4 magnitude earthquake that struck Colombia last Monday has put on hold the education of tens of thousands of children, especially in rural and less developed areas. The context of poverty, chronic infrastructure deficit and geographical isolation of many of the affected communities also makes it virtually impossible for children to receive virtual classes while repairing their schools, as proposed by the Colombian Government, w…
